About

D. Sreekanth is a scholar working on Plant Science,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Pharmacology. According to data from OpenAlex, D. Sreekanth has authored 26 papers receiving a total of 270 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Plant Science, 5 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 4 papers in Pharmacology. Recurrent topics in D. Sreekanth’s work include Plant Pathogens and Fungal Diseases (4 papers), Ethnobotanical and Medicinal Plants Studies (3 papers) and Anaerobic Digestion and Biogas Production (3 papers). D. Sreekanth is often cited by papers focused on Plant Pathogens and Fungal Diseases (4 papers), Ethnobotanical and Medicinal Plants Studies (3 papers) and Anaerobic Digestion and Biogas Production (3 papers). D. Sreekanth collaborates with scholars based in India, United States and Australia. D. Sreekanth's co-authors include V. Himabindu, Dokku Sivaramakrishna, Y. Anjaneyulu, P. Manjula, Asad Syed, Absar Ahmad, Bashir M. Khan, M. Lakshmi Narasu, Prathibha Devi and J. S. Mishra and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Hazardous Materials, Bioresource Technology and International Journal of Hydrogen Energy.
